McNicholas Cemetery
McNicholas Cemetery is a cemetery in Springhill Township, Greene County, Pennsylvania. McNicholas Cemetery is situated nearby to the hamlet Georgetown, as well as near Denver Heights.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Georgetown is an unincorporated community in Marshall County, West Virginia, United States. It is located on County Route 250/14 along the Pennsylvania Fork Fish Creek near the Pennsylvania border. Georgetown is situated 2 miles west of McNicholas Cemetery.
